The dog had been hit on Buckshutem Road in Millville by a driver who didn't stop. Fortunately, Cindy Hepner, a photographer with The News of Cumberland County, witnessed the incident and stopped to help the animal. She called animal control and made certain it would take the dog to a veterinarian.

...

Quack's Corner contacted Pets With Disabilities, a rescue for disabled dogs, and learned Sally is an excellent candidate for a dog wheelchair. The organization plans to help Quack's Corner and secure one made especially for Sally.

A special home is being sought for Sally, either from local applicant or through Pets With Disabilities. In the meantime, Quack's Corner seeks donations to purchase a custom-made wheelchair for Sally and to care for her until an adoptive home can be found.
